PGA Tour: Wyndham Championship
 
Top 70 players on the FedEx standings will qualify for the playoff series which starts next week and there are some big names on the outside looking in......
 
76th currently. Shane Lowry , he needs a top 20 finish to force his way back in.
 
79. Justin Thomas (pictured).....how the mighty have fallen! JT is having an awful time of things and it is getting very painful to watch, a little like rubbernecking on the motorway! He needs to finish 18th or better to have a chance.
 
81. Adam Scott, the Aussie needs a top 10, he would have coasted in but plays a very limited schedule nowadays. Has a chance if he wants this and was runner up here at the Sedgefield GC two years ago.
 
Lesser known players who need a good week are .......
 
74. David Lingmerth, the 36 yo Swedish golfer played well at the Scottish Open (3rd) and then made the cut at the Open, before making the brave decision to sit out last week and putting all his eggs in this Wyndham basket and in 2021 he did shoot three rounds at 68 or better here.
 
73. KH Lee, many will be looking to pass him as the Korean has been running in quicksand for weeks and has missed 6/7 cuts and finished almost last of those that did in the other.
 
72. Garrick Higgo , really running into form finishing 33-21-19-13 in his last four starts, having missed the cut in three of those events last season and the only just turned 24yo has learned a lot when playing courses for a second time, just as he does this week. South African sportsmen have good temperaments and can usually be relied upon to take opportunities which come their way. He is a proven winner on multiple tours despite his youth and will surely go well.
